Players Protest as Wimbledon Opens
from Birmingham News Today | 2 Min News | The Daily News Now!
Wimbledon kicks off with a record £64.2 million prize pot, but top players are staging a media blackout to protest just 15% of revenue going to athletes—same tactic used at the French Open. Organizers are stunned, saying they raised payouts after talks with players, yet the protest continues. Meanwhile, Serena and Venus Williams reunite for doubles after a decade, while British stars Emma Raducanu, Katie Boulter, and Jack Draper (backed by Andy Murray) aim to shine—making this tournament a thrilling mix of on-court action and off-court drama.
